Panama City Beach
Address
15620 Panama City Beach Pkwy Suite 200 Panama City Beach FL 32413 , ,
Call:
Restaurant Hours
sun: 10:45 am to 10:00 pm
mon: 10:45 am to 10:00 pm
tue: 10:45 am to 10:00 pm
wed: 10:45 am to 10:00 pm
thu: 10:45 am to 10:00 pm
fri: 10:45 am to 10:00 pm
sat: 10:45 am to 10:00 pm
Features
- Pickup
- Delivery
- Dine In